A biodegradable nanofiber scaffold by electrospinning and its potential for bone tissue engineering

Summary

Electrospun poly(epsilon-caprolactone) (PCL) scaffolds support mesenchymal stem cell (MSC) growth and differentiation for bone tissue engineering. These PCL scaffolds show promise for developing new bone regeneration therapies.
